Key Features to Look For

When you shop for an AR-15 stock, you will see many options. Some features are more important than others.

  • Adjustability: Does the stock change size? Adjustable stocks fit different shooters. This lets you find the perfect length of pull.
  • Comfort: Does the stock feel good against your shoulder? Look for stocks with a comfortable cheek weld. This helps you aim better.
  • Weight: How heavy is the stock? Lighter stocks make your rifle easier to carry. Heavier stocks can help with recoil.
  • Durability: Can the stock handle bumps and drops? Check the materials. Strong materials last longer.
  • Attachment Points: Does the stock have places to attach slings? These are helpful for carrying your rifle.

Important Materials

The material of your AR-15 stock matters. It affects how strong and how it feels.

  • Polymer: Polymer stocks are popular. They are usually lightweight and affordable. Good polymer stocks are tough.
  • Aluminum: Aluminum stocks are strong and durable. They are often used in high-end stocks. These stocks can be more expensive.
  • Steel: Steel stocks are very strong. They are often found on older or more traditional designs. Steel stocks can be heavy.
  • Carbon Fiber: Carbon fiber stocks are very light and strong. They are often used for competition rifles. Carbon fiber stocks can be expensive.

User Experience and Use Cases

Think about how you will use your AR-15. This helps you choose the right stock.

  • Hunting: For hunting, you may need a stock that is lightweight and easy to carry. Adjustability is also important.
  • Self-Defense: In a self-defense situation, you want a stock that is reliable and fits you well.
  • Competition: For competition, you might want a stock that is adjustable and has a comfortable cheek weld.
  • Plinking: For casual shooting, comfort and affordability may be the most important things.
